211 bl ImageGREAT BRITAIN, 1847, 1sh Pale Green (5; SG 54). Block of four, ample to full margins except just touching at bottom of bottom left stamp, bright color on fresh paper, light oval grid cancels

VERY FINE. AN EXCEEDINGLY RARE AND ATTRACTIVE USED BLOCK OF FOUR OF THE 1847 ONE-SHILLING EMBOSSED.

This impressive used multiple clearly shows the incredible variance of spacing between the stamps on the sheet and why it is so challenging to find a single with four margins, let alone a block of four.

SG Specialised value (Image)
